Default Help with PO200 code

What causes the PO200 code, injector circuit malfunction? It seems to come and go. Car runs fine until the code pops up,then runs like ****. It seems like it's cutting back on timing.I've ohm the wires out,put noid light on all connectors, everything checks out O.K. Any help would be appreciated, Thanks George
